天天看點

《Java和Android開發學習指南(第2版)》——第1章,第1.1節下載下傳和安裝Java

本節書摘來自異步社群《java和android開發學習指南(第2版)》一書中的第1章,第1.1節下載下傳和安裝java,作者 【加】budi kurniawan,更多章節内容可以通路雲栖社群“異步社群”公衆号檢視

第1章 java基礎

java和android開發學習指南(第2版)

要使用java程式設計,需要java se開發工具包(java se development kit,jdk)。是以,本章的第1節将介紹如何下載下傳和安裝jdk。開發java程式,涉及編寫代碼,将其編譯為位元組碼,以及運作位元組碼。在java程式員的職業生涯中,這是一個一次又一次重複的過程,并且,它對于你适應這個職業至關重要。是以,本章的主要目标是讓你體驗用java進行軟體開發的過程。

編寫的代碼不僅要能夠工作,還要容易閱讀又便于維護,這一點很重要,是以本章将向你介紹java編碼慣例。聰明的開發者總是使用內建開發環境(integrated development environment,ide),是以,本章的最後一部分将針對java ide給出建議。

1.1 下載下傳和安裝java

在開始編譯和運作java程式之前,需要下載下傳和安裝jdk,并且配置一些系統環境變量。你可以從oracle的web站點,下載下傳針對windows、linux和mac os x的jre和jdk:

<a href="http://www.oracle.com/technetwork/java/javase/downloads/index.html">http://www.oracle.com/technetwork/java/javase/downloads/index.html</a>

如果單擊頁面上的download連結,将會轉到一個頁面,允許你針對自己的平台(windows、linux、solaris或mac os x)選擇一個安裝程式。相同的連結還提供了jre。然而,要進行開發,不能隻有jre,還要有jdk,jre隻是幫助運作編譯後的java類。jdk包含了jre。

下載下傳了jdk之後,需要安裝它。在各個作業系統上的安裝是不同的。以下各節詳細地介紹了安裝過程。

1.1.1 在windows上的安裝

在windows上的安裝很容易。在windows資料總管中找到已下載下傳的檔案,輕按兩下可執行檔案,并且按照訓示進行安裝。圖1.1展示了安裝向導的第一個對話框。

《Java和Android開發學習指南(第2版)》——第1章,第1.1節下載下傳和安裝Java

**1.1.2 在linux系統上的安裝

**在linux平台上,jdk有兩種安裝格式。

rpm,針對支援rpm包管理系統的linux平台,例如red hat和suse。

自解壓包。這是一個壓縮檔案,其中包含了要安裝的軟體包。

如果你使用rpm,按照如下步驟進行:

1.使用su指令成為root使用者。

2.解壓縮下載下傳的檔案。

3.将目錄更改為下載下傳檔案所在的位置,并且輸入:

其中,rpmfile是rpm檔案。

4.運作rpm檔案:

如果使用自解壓的二進制安裝程式,按照如下步驟進行:

1.解壓縮下載下傳的檔案。

2.使用chmod來賦予檔案執行許可:

這裡,binfile是針對你的平台下載下傳的bin檔案。

3.把目錄修改為想要安裝檔案的位置。

4.運作自解壓的二進制檔案。執行下載下傳的檔案,在其前面帶上路徑。例如,如果檔案在目前檔案夾中,在其前面加上“./“:

1.1.3 在mac os x系統上的安裝

要在mac os x系統上安裝jdk 8,需要一台基于intel的計算機,運作os x 10.8(mountain lion)或以後的版本。你還需要管理者的權限。安裝很簡單:

1.在所下載下傳的.dmg檔案上輕按兩下。

2.在出現的finder視窗中,輕按兩下該包的圖示。

3.在出現的第一個視窗上,單擊continue。

4.出現installation type視窗。單擊install。

5.将會出現一個視窗顯示“installer is trying to install new software. type your

password to allow this.”。輸入你的管理者密碼。

6.單擊install software開始安裝。

1.1.4 設定系統環境變量

安裝了jdk之後,可以開始編譯和運作java程式了。然而,你隻能從javac和java程式的位置調用編譯器和jre,或者通過在指令中包含安裝路徑來調用。為了使得編譯和運作程式更容易,在計算機上設定path環境變量便可以從任何目錄調用javac和java,這一點很重要。

在windows系統上設定環境變量

要在windows系統上設定path環境變量,執行如下的步驟:

1.單擊start,settings,control panel。

2.輕按兩下system。

3.選擇advanced标簽并且單擊environment variables。

4.在user variables或system variables面闆中,找到path環境變量。path的值是分号隔開的一系列的目錄。現在,到java安裝目錄的bin目錄下的完整路徑,将其添加到已有的path值的末尾。該目錄看上去如下所示:

c:program filesjavajdk1.8.0_bin

5.單擊set,ok或apply。

在unix系統和linux系統上設定路徑

在這些作業系統上設定路徑變量,取決于你所使用的shell。對于c shell,在~/.cshrc檔案的末尾添加如下内容:

而path/to/jdk/bin是你的jdk安裝目錄下的bin目錄。對于bourne again shell,在~/.bashrc或~/.bash_profile檔案的末尾添加如下這一行:

這裡,path/to/jdk/bin是jdk安裝目錄下的bin目錄。

1.1.5 測試安裝

要想确認是否已經正确地安裝了jdk,在你的計算機的任何目錄下,在指令行上輸入javac。如果看到這條指令正确地運作javac,那麼,你就成功地安裝了它。相反,如果隻能夠從jdk安裝目錄的bin目錄下運作javac,說明沒有正确地配置path環境變量。

1.1.6 下載下傳java api文檔

在使用java程式設計的時候,你總是要使用來自核心庫的類。即使是資深程式員,在編碼的時候,也需要檢視這些庫的文檔。是以,應該從如下位址下載下傳這個文檔。

(你需要向下滾動,直到看到“java se 8 documentation.”)

api文檔也可以通過下面的網址線上查閱:

<a href="http://download.oracle.com/javase/8/docs/api">http://download.oracle.com/javase/8/docs/api</a>